How they compare
Algeria currently reports 7.42 years against 7.4 years in Zambia, a difference of 0.02 years.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Zambia ahead.
Algeria ranks 134th and Zambia ranks 136th of 192 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Algeria averaged higher in 1 and Zambia in 3.

About this data
Average number of years (excluding years spent repeating individual grades) adults over 25 years participated in formal education.
